Comparison of EOCR-IFM420 and EOCR-FE420 smart protectors.Although these two devices are designed to protect the motor from the effects of various electrical failures, they work hardThere are indeed significant differences in energy, protection characteristics, communication capabilities, and installation methods.

 

EOCR-IFM420 has MODBUS RS-485 communication function, which can support the RTU method for data remote transmission.The upper machine can view the actual effective current value of the three -phase phase of the motor in real time.It also has additional functions such as power loss protection, cumulative operation time, the cause of the last three failures, current, and multiple reset methods.In contrast,The EOCR-FE420 does not have communication functions, but both have protection functions such as current, shortage of phase, blocking, reversal (phase sequence), and imbalance of current.Real -time monitoring and comparative output of the maximum phase current value of the simulation current ‌

 

Function and protection characteristics

EOCR-IFM420: This intelligent protector not only has the basic over current, shortage of phase, plugging, reversal (phase sequence), current imbalance, etc., but also integrates the Modbus RS-485 communication function, allowing remote monitoring and remote monitoring and remote monitoring andData transmission.In addition, it also provides high -level functions such as power loss protection, operating time, failure records, and multiple reset methods. These functions are particularly important for the application scenarios that require real -time monitoring and data analysis.

 

EOCR-FE420: Although it also has the above basic protection functions, it lacks communication capabilities and limits the possibility of remote monitoring and data management.However, it can also monitor three -phase current in real time and output the maximum phase current simulation signal, which is sufficient in some basic applications.

 

Communication ability

EOCR-IFM420: Through the MODBUS RS-485 interface, real-time data exchange with the upper machine can be achieved to facilitate centralized monitoring and management.

 

EOCR-FE420: Without a communication interface, it can only be monitored by local display or simulation output.

 

Installation and connection method

Splitted installation: Both use split design for easy installation and maintenance.

 

Connection method:EOCR-IFM420 uses RJ45 crystal head for connection. This connection method is more common in the modern industrial environment and is easy to integrate with network equipment.The upgrade EOCR-FE420 also uses RJ45 crystalThe head wiring method, which may be more applicable in some specific applications or old systems

 

EOCR-IFM420 uses its comprehensive functions, protection characteristics, communication capabilities and modernization methods.Remote monitoring, data management and advanced protection functions are more advantageous.andEOCR-FE420 is more suitable for those occasions with low requirements for communication, limited budgets or only basic protection functions.When choosing, the user should follow the specific application needs and budgetDecide which product to use.
